<p>Uber, the leading ride-sharing service and the second-largest food delivery service, has introduced a membership program called Uber One.</p>
<p>Priced at $9.99 per month or $99.99 per year, customers can get discounts on both rides and food delivery.</p>
<p>The program is similar in price to Dashpass on Doordash except Uber is offering discounts on both ride and deliveries.</p>
<p>Uber One will include the following benefits:</p>
<ul>
<li aria-level="1"><b>Member pricing guaranteed: </b>5% off eligible rides and orders on food, grocery, alcohol and more</li>
<li aria-level="1"><b>Priority service: </b>Top-rated drivers on rides, as well as the Uber One Promise on eligible deliveries, which gives you $5 in Uber Cash if our Latest Arrival estimate (shown after an order is placed) is wrong</li>
<li aria-level="1"><b>Unlimited $0 Delivery Fee: </b>$0 Delivery Fees on eligible orders over $15 and grocery orders over $30</li>
<li aria-level="1"><b>Exclusive access to perks: </b>Premium member support, special offers and promotions, and invite-only experiences</li>
</ul>
